If they are button quail as in chinese quail properly called chinese blue breasted quail then you will not be eating them. They are miniature quail and get no larger than a big hamster. I guess if you like quail nuggets
lau.gif


Coturnix or bobwhites are recommended for meat birds. Coturnix can be butchered at 8 weeks ( I recommend 10-12 weeks to let them fill out and add some fat) and bobwhites can be processed anywhere between 16-24 weeks depending on the type of bob.
